Talk Club is a behaviour-changing movement aimed at getting men to talk more openly about their thoughts, feelings, worries and day-to-day gripes (and all the positive stuff too!).
Talk Club run male support groups all over the country, as well exercise groups and more recently have started offer group therapy sessions and they are all completely free to attend!

Other organisations that can help:
Samaritans
A confidential helpline which is open 24 hours a day 365 days a year.
116 123
https://www.samaritans.org
Sane Mental Illness Helpline
Out-of-hours telephone helpline offering emotional support and information. 4pm – 10pm every day.
T: 0300 304 7000
www.sane.org.uk/what_we_do/support/helpline
MIND
Mind are a mental health charity that offers a range of support to people Nationwide through talking therapies and counselling, crisis helplines and befriending services. Mind has local offices all across the UK that offer more adapted to suit the needs of the local community.
